The Bureau of Customs said yesterday it surpassed its July collection target by nearly 7%, in a development that bodes well for the government's bid to narrow the budget deficit.
Customs commissioner Napoleon L. Morales reported P16.456 billion in revenues for July, a little over P1 billion more than the P15.436-billion goal for that month. The July collection is also more than 50% higher than last year's take of P10.7 billion, data showed.
